    I don’t have any pics because, well, we ate it all. However, I was doing a “freezer audit” and came across a few boned-out chicken thighs I had left over from a recent batch of chicken sausage. Time for the Instant Pot!

    Just season them in whatever manner turns you on (this was S&P, smoked paprika, zaat’ar, cumin), and fry them for a few minutes on each side using the sautée function. Take them out, pour in about a cup of liquid (I had some bird stock handy, but even water will do), put in the IP trivet, and put the thighs on the trivet. Pressure cook them on the poultry setting for 10 minutes. Allow a natural release for 5 minutes, and you’re bingo!

                    twilliams Well, sous vide to some saves time in the restaurants. In the home situation, it allows one to time the sit down time and coordinating all the side dishes to arrive at the same time. It’s basically, one less item to watch when you’re performing meal prep. Plus, in certain applications, it does create a better product to devour.
